5.1.1
Using Flighting Extensions
The flighting extension kit may improve feeding in certain crops such as rice or heavy green crop, but it is not
recommended in cereal crops.
For instructions for installing and removing flighting extensions, refer to
6.7.7 Flighting Extensions, page 396

5.1.3
Adjusting Auger Speed
The adapter auger is chain driven by a sprocket that is mounted on the input shaft from the combine and is enclosed in the
drive gearbox.
The auger speed is determined by the combine input shaft and is matched to each specific combine model; therefore, no
adjustment is necessary. However, optional 20-, 22-, and 26-tooth drive sprockets are available to change the adapter feed
auger speed and optimize performance. See your MacDon Dealer.
